The iOS app has a new tab (hidden by default) which is shown when it receives a particular MQTT message of type cmd:

{"action": "action", "content": "hello there!", "_type": "cmd"}

You can use url instead of content in the payload, in which case the tab opens with the appropriate URL loaded.

{"action": "action", "url": "http://example.com", "_type": "cmd"}

The tab pops up silently, i.e. without notification, and selecting the tab displays it.

The open tab silently disappears if content and url are omitted.
